    Lead Full DMAIC Improvement Projects

    You will learn to run an improvement project end to end across the Define, Measure, Analyze, Improve and Control phases, from building a project charter and capturing voice of the customer to sustaining the gains. This is the core capability the Black Belt validates.

    Apply Advanced Six Sigma Statistics

    Build command of descriptive and inferential statistics, normal and non-normal distributions, measurement system analysis and process capability, so your decisions rest on sound data rather than opinion.

    Run Hypothesis Tests and Regression

    Use t-tests, ANOVA, chi-squared and non-parametric tests, plus simple and multiple regression, to prove which factors truly drive process performance and isolate root causes with confidence.

    Design and Analyze Experiments

    Plan and interpret full and fractional factorial designs of experiments to optimize process settings efficiently, the advanced skill that sets Black Belts apart from Green Belts.

    Deploy Lean Tools to Cut Waste

    Integrate Lean methods such as 5S, value stream mapping, Kanban and Poka-Yoke within DMAIC to remove the seven wastes and streamline flow across operations.

    Sustain Gains with SPC and Control Plans

    Apply statistical process control charts, mistake-proofing and structured control plans so improvements hold over time and savings do not erode after a project closes.

    Do I need to be a Green Belt before the Black Belt?

    No. The Black Belt exam has no prerequisites, so prior certification is not required. Green Belt knowledge and project experience help, but the training is designed to build you up to the advanced statistical and Lean depth the credential expects.

    How long is the Black Belt certification valid?

    The certification holds Current status for three years from the date you certify. To stay current, you pass a recertification exam before the elapse date or within 90 days after, as set by the governing body.

    Exam

    What is the format of the Black Belt exam?

    The exam is a closed-book test of 150 multiple-choice questions, each worth one mark, with a reference document of formulas and tables provided. You can sit it online with 24/7 proctoring or at a Pearson VUE test center.

    How long is the exam and what is the passing score?

    You have four hours (240 minutes) to complete the 150 questions. The passing standard is a minimum of 580 points out of 750. Non-native speakers may be allowed additional time.

    What is the exam application process?

    Review the IASSC Body of Knowledge, then purchase your exam voucher through the official orders portal and choose online proctoring or a Pearson VUE center. Optionally take the non-proctored evaluation exam first to check readiness, then schedule and sit the proctored exam.

    How is the exam delivered in New Haven?

    You can take it as a web-based, online proctored exam from home or office at any time, or in person at a Pearson VUE test center. Both options are available to candidates in the New Haven area.

    What is the difference between Green Belt and Black Belt?

    Green Belts support or run smaller scoped projects, while Black Belts lead complex improvement projects at advanced statistical depth. The Black Belt adds design of experiments, advanced regression and full SPC, and prepares you to mentor Green Belts.
